US Government Bans Anthropic's Fable 5 Over Security

The US government forced Anthropic to pull its Fable 5 and Mythos 5 models after Amazon researchers reportedly found a way to bypass Fable 5's safety guardrails. Despite the ban, Anthropic's usage numbers appear unaffected, and cybersecurity researchers have signed an open letter questioning the decision.

GPT-5.5 Instant Improves ChatGPT Health Responses

OpenAI launched GPT-5.5 Instant with improved health and wellness reasoning in ChatGPT, featuring stronger context awareness, clearer communication, and evaluations informed by physicians.

Startup Claims Fix for Key LLM Bottleneck

Miami-based AI startup Subquadratic emerged from stealth claiming it solved a mathematical bottleneck that has limited large language models for nearly a decade. Details remain thin, but the company has started sharing more evidence to back up the claim.

AI Reasoning Model Diagnoses Rare Childhood Diseases

Researchers used an OpenAI reasoning model to help diagnose rare genetic diseases in children, successfully identifying 18 new diagnoses in cases that had previously gone unsolved.

Ambani Plans AI in Every Call, App, and Home

Reliance, led by billionaire Mukesh Ambani, is integrating AI into telecom services that reach more than 500 million users across India, signaling one of the largest consumer AI rollouts globally.

OpenAI Adds Enterprise Spend Controls and Usage Analytics

OpenAI introduced new spend controls and usage analytics for ChatGPT Enterprise customers, giving organizations better tools to manage AI costs and monitor adoption at scale.
